Konfigurazioa eta Instalazioa
The XLHOMO shower caddy is designed for easy, drill-free installation. Follow these steps for optimal stability.
- Measure Height: Measure the exact height of your shower space (from floor/tub edge to ceiling). Refer to the provided height chart to determine the correct number of pole segments needed.
- Assemble Pole Segments: Connect the appropriate pole segments by screwing them together. Ensure they are securely tightened.
- Amaierako tapoiak erantsi: Install the large end caps to the top (spring tube) and bottom (single end screw tube) of the assembled pole.
- Install Fixed Knob Bases: Slide the fixed knob bases onto the pole segments at your desired shelf heights. Ensure the knob is facing outwards for easy adjustment.
- Apalak erantsi: Place the plastic shelves onto the fixed knob bases. Secure them by tightening the knob. The shelves can be adjusted vertically after installation.
- Install Towel Racks: Slide the fixed rubber rings onto the pole at your desired height for the towel racks. Then, insert the towel racks into the rings.
- Position the Caddy: Compress the top unit of the assembled pole against the ceiling.
- Secure the Caddy: Move the bottom pole into position until the entire assembly is vertical and firmly tensioned between the floor/tub and ceiling. The top built-in spring provides strong pressure for stability.

Text Description for Figure 2: This diagram illustrates how to combine different pole segments to achieve various heights, from 32-70 inches for washbasins, 70-100 inches for bathtubs, and 100-122 inches for standard ceilings. It shows which numbered pole sections to use for each height range.

Text Description for Figure 3: This image provides a step-by-step visual guide for installing the shower caddy. It shows how to compress the top unit against the ceiling and move the bottom pole into position. A key note emphasizes that the assembled shower rod needs to be at least 2 inches higher than the usage height for the springs to work effectively and keep the frame stable.

Arazoak konpontzea
If you encounter any issues with your shower caddy, refer to the following common problems and solutions:
- Product is unstable or tips over:
- Ensure the assembled height is at least 2 inches higher than the actual usage height to allow the spring to exert sufficient pressure.
- Verify that the distance between the spring tube and the adjustment rod is not too long. Adjust the length of the adjustment rod to achieve proper tension.
- Distribute weight evenly across all shelves.
- Adjustment rod does not work or cannot be fixed/adjusted:
- Check the adjustment rod for any faults or damage.
- Pole bends outward after installation:
- This may occur if the height of the bathroom shelf is much higher than the required height, causing excessive pressure from the spring. Shorten the adjustment rod to reduce pressure.
